What is Facial Hair Removal Cream?

Facial hair removal cream, also known as depilatory cream, is a chemical-based product that dissolves hair from the surface of the skin. It usually contains an active ingredient called calcium thioglycolate, which breaks down the protein structure of hair. The cream is applied to the skin for a certain period of time, and then it is wiped away with a spatula or rinse-off with water.

How Does Facial Hair Removal Cream Affect Sensitive Skin?

Facial hair removal creams can cause skin irritation, redness, and even burns if not used correctly. People with sensitive skin are more prone to these side effects because their skin is more delicate and easily reacts to foreign substances. It is recommended to do a patch test before using the cream on your face. This means applying a small amount of cream on your wrist or elbow and waiting for a few hours to see if any allergic reactions appear.

Things to Keep in Mind While Using Facial Hair Removal Cream

• Always read the label and follow the instructions carefully.
• Do not leave the cream longer than the prescribed time.
• Do not apply the cream on broken or damaged skin.
• Avoid using the cream near the eyes, nose, and mouth.
• Wash the area with plenty of water and mild soap after hair removal.
• Moisturize the treated area to prevent skin dryness and flakiness.

Alternatives to Facial Hair Removal Cream

If you have sensitive skin and facial hair removal cream does not suit you, then don’t worry, there are other alternatives that you can try:

• Waxing: it removes hair from the root and usually lasts for a few weeks.
• Threading: it involves twisting a cotton thread around the hair and pulling it out.
• Shaving: it is the easiest and most convenient method, but it has to be done frequently.
• Epilators: it is an electronic device that pulls the hair from the root with the help of rotating tweezers.
